Output 18bf68501eaaba180d31902358b13e37d404e80d59f2635094d9e45dabc1a524:0

value
2496745
script pubkey
OP_0 OP_PUSHBYTES_20 541aa00a962daa36df27aaed0057c7450eb5ab0a
address
bc1q2sd2qz5k9k4rdhe84tksq478g58tt2c2fqhkqg
transaction
18bf68501eaaba180d31902358b13e37d404e80d59f2635094d9e45dabc1a524
spent
true